Team USA almost lost to South Sudan in their pre-Olympic tune-up game but LeBron James played the role of hero for the Americans. With only a few seconds left on the game clock and the South Sudanese up by one, the USA needed a hero to take the shot to put them above their opponents.
LeBron, who has been in plenty of high-pressure close game situations throughout his storied career, stepped up and hit the big shot to put Team USA up by one with only eight seconds left. Fans were hyped to see LeBron James leading Team USA in a close game against South Sudan.

At one point in the second quarter, South Sudan held a 16-point lead over LeBron James and Team USA and were trailing by 14 to end the first half (58-44). Due to their halftime adjustments though, they were able to storm back into the game and were able to even the score with under a minute left in the third.
